Having had both I much prefer the S&B reticle and knobs. Both are well made scopes with good glass and tracked correctly. I still have one S&B 5-25 now and have another getting delivered tomorrow set up exactly like you are looking at. Love everything about the scope.

I don't like the MTC knobs on the Premier as it's harder to get to the .1 or .2 after the heavy click. Just don't like the feel of the clicks either.

I don't like the tiny dots and larger hash marks on the XR reticle either. Confusing to the eye. The dots should have been bigger. I would recommend going with the standard Gen II if you go Premier. I have the Gen II in my present S&B 5-25 and like it alot. It's a good reticle although it's not available in the S&B any longer.

I like the premier for the reasons that another posted he didn't. I do like the feel of the clicks. To me, they are very positive and I don't feel like I would be able to skip over them. I would say this, if you are going to go with the 3x15, I would think the mil dot would be better. The gen 2 xr is very small at low power and you need to crank up the power in order to see it very well. To me anyways, the mil dot shows up very well in the 3x15. You can also get almost new used premiers in the exchange for alot less than new price which means they would be much cheaper than an s and b. Everyone has their fav. Many prefer the s and b and the premiers are starting to get their following also. I don' think you can go wrong with either one.

I bought a PR 5-25 because it was several hundred dollars cheaper than the S&B, so far I really like the PR, glass is very good, eye relief is good, I like the tool less system of setting zero, there is no back lash on my paralex knob, this is my first all MilRad scope, the distance between clicks is rather close compared to my all MOA NF, and I not sold on the MTC at full Mils, but like I said this is my first all MilRad scope, I also had a hard time focusing the reticle to my eyes, at first I thought it was mirage, the rednecks at the range asked why I was pointing my stick at the sky so many times, I also didn't expect there to be clicks when setting zero, and finally the lack of marking on the paralex knob was an oversight IMHO, but God made paint markers for a reason, all future PR scopes will be marked. Long term there is no data to say if the PR will stand the test of time or be as if not more whatever compared to S&B, PR is one of the new kids on the block, yes I know they have been in business for a longtime, but the Heritage series is relatively new in comparison to S&B.

I have found my PH 3-15 to be a great setup. It works well for me for the reasons stated above. The Gen 2XR is fine/small at 3 power, but, if I'm dialed in to 3 power I'm not ranging, calling shots, or using the inverted tree as it is intended. At 8 to 15 power the Gen 2XR works very well for me and I can see it just fine.

Excellent glass, very good eye relief, tool-less turrets, nice clicks, all work well for me.
